First we go to someone who was not known to me till 4 weeks ago: ‘Hi Hans I was working for a period on the MV Mi Amigo during 1979. I went out with some friends while the station was off the air between the Mi Amigo and Dutch Caroline. We cleaned up the records and painted the ship and it looked quite well when it returned to the air during Easter 1979. I left the ship on the day it returned to air and came back on the Mi Amigo in September 1979. ‘Captain’ Harris was on board then, he was the only person with past ‘sea’ experience but for some reason he didn’t want to leave the vessel and return to land! Gary Tanner and Robb Eden. Photo collection G.Tanner While on board, there was a suitable supply of beer and soft drinks for the crew members but due to excessive consumption by the captain, this had to be rationed! I’ll sort out some photos I took while I was on the Mi Amigo. Interestingly I have photos of the barge, which delivered the fuel and crew on the night before it returned to the air in April 1979, and would be willing to write up the experience of the night. Briefly, the events unfolded as follows: A few weeks before I joined the Mi Amigo in 1979 to carry out maintenance and painting works in preparation to the stations return to air, a storm hit the south east coast of the UK and washed a barge containing a crane onto the beach at Margate, Kent. -

2010 to 2014 Mustang and Shelby GT500 Antenna Relocation Instructions Thank you for purchasing the antenna relocation kit / antenna delete kit from Four Fields Garage. There are no permanent changes made to the car from installing this kit. This Mustang and Shelby GT500 "antenna delete kit" removes the mast antenna on the rear quarter panel. A gasketed machined aluminum antenna cap is used to cover the antenna hole in the quarter panel. The antenna hole cover is secured in place by the gasket and a bolt on the underside of the quarter panel. This antenna delete kit allows you to either repurpose your defroster grid as the new AM/FM antenna or install a separate window mounted antenna (for example, separately purchase the Metra 44-UA25 Universal Window Mounted Antenna in addition to this kit). Installation of the antenna relocation kit provides excellent FM and fair AM reception (receive the strong AM stations). This space is reserved for your B&W or greyscale images. Give us your best shots! Gerry Smerchanski of the Winnipeg Centre adopted the hard way to record the crater Vieta on September 27 last year. Gerry combined paper and pencil at the end of a Celestron Ultima 8 with a binoviewer at 200× to capture the crater with its small central hill and off-centre craterlet. Gerry notes that “Crater Vieta usually gets overlooked by me as it is near Gassendi, which is a favourite of mine. But the lighting was perfect to go from Gassendi down along an arc of dramatically lit craters—including Cavendish—to Vieta where the terminator was found.” Vieta is 80 km in diameter with 4500-m walls on the west side and 3000-m walls to the east. To the southeast lies the crater Fourier. Michael Gatto caught the elusive “Werner X” during its few hours of visibility on November 20 from 9 to 9:45 p.m. Michael used an 8-inch f/7.5 Newtonian on a Dob mounting from Dartmouth, N.S., in average-to-poor seeing. The sketch was done at the eyepiece with various pencils and a blending stump on paper, then scanned and darkened in Photoshop. -

The US Army on Radio Luxembourg. Posted by: Jack Perkins: The American/Allied liberation of the Grand Duchy of Luxembourg began on September 9th of 1944. This also brought the seizure of Radio Luxembourg from the Third Reich. The station was intact, not destroyed by the departing Germans. The Luxembourgers immediately offered the station to the Allies as part of the continuing war effort, and the US Army made good use of Radio Luxembourg, returning it after the surrender. Today, Radio Luxembourg still transmits its French Service on Long Wave at 234 KHz with 500 KW. (The Long Wave band has always been active in Europe.) Communications monitoring has been a hobby, business and a function of government ever since radio was first developed. Scanners, also known as Police Scanners, which were developed in the 1960s and quickly blossomed in the '70s, allow multiple public safety communications channels to be rapidly "scanned" or checked for activity (public safety transmissions are not continuous - unlike AM-FM and TV broadcasts). The timing of the invention of the scanner could not have been better. Civil unrest in the U.S. at the time, as well as a general interest in learning more about local police and fire operations, helped grow the business. Soon police departments were using scanners to supplement their two-way radio systems; volunteer fire- fighters began using scanners to monitor their department's radio traffic; reporters were using scanners to get their stories; and radio hobbyists were using scanners for the challenge and fun of monitoring radio communications systems. Today scanners serve the same purpose law enforcement, the news media and radio buffs, and for average Americans who, concerned for their personal and neighborhood safety, for reasons of crime, or more impor- tantly today, terrorism, want to stay informed. Key users and uses of scanners include: Public Safety Patrol cars and dispatch centers use scanners to monitor, and cross-communicate with, neighboring police and fire departments. In today’s world scanners can provide critical communications "interoperability.” News Media Photographers, videographers, reporters and assignment desk editors use scanners to learn of breaking news stories the moment they happen.
